I have been waiting for these dies to hit the store for a while so I am super excited about them being added.  I love this tree die!  There are so many doily opportunities I can think of to use it for.  And I love that the filigree corner matches and that they go together.  I had some frustration last summer when I used these for the first time.  Any die this intricate is going to take some work to cut out.  I added a double shim of card stock to my big shot and ran it through three times and viola, it cut perfectly!  Same with the corner and the bench.  I added three layers of grass border to added to the dimension for the bench.  I LOVE my dies!!!
